Conditional Formatting for Text Boxes & Comments
I have real estate projects that have multiple buildings on a map that get released for sale on a regular basis. I would love to have the ability to have the text box, or callout box, arrows, lines, etc. to change color based on status. For instance, I write "STARTED" in my text box and the box, text, and arrows attached to that text box turn Green. I write "FUTURE" and it turns Red.This way I can replace the underlying map, and color code the comments automatically based on criteria I select.

Text call out tool properties not set as default
Text call out tool issue . After commenting on a document , the color of the call out box is changes to blue and this property made "default" through " make current property default " option. This change is valid as long as acrobat pro application remains open . When the application is restarted , the text call out box reverts back to the original properties i.e. white in color . This problem comes for the text call out tool only and other drawings markups retain their set properties even after restarting the application.
